New Dodge Charger trim levels

The latest edition of the Dodge Charger comes in five trims:

  • SXT
  • GT
  • R/T
  • Scat Pack
  • Scat Pack Widebody

The latest Dodge Charger R/T trim has a 5.7-liter V8 that's capable of creating 370 horsepower while giving drivers around Harrisburg and Mechanicsburg, PA a nice mix of features and power. The Scat Pack level would give you a 485-horsepower V8 with the kind of acceleration you buy a Dodge Charger for. It also gives you a booming dual-mode exhaust and a leather-wrapped performance steering wheel.

Engines and performance

If you like the Dodge Charger's NASCAR history and its big, rowdy V8 power, get one with the HEMI® V8 that knows how to flex its muscles. The V8 comes with standard rear-wheel drive to get you off to a rip-roaring start. The V6 power plant can come with all-wheel drive for outstanding traction when you need it. If you want all-out speed, the Charger R/T Scat Pack with 485 horsepower can do zero-to-60 in an amazing 3.8 seconds.

Interior

The new Dodge Charger provides plenty of legroom in the rear seat. It also provides a good amount of room in the trunk. The center console has good places to store smaller items and there's a slot next to the shifter that's just the right size to keep your smartphone.

Interior technology

The new Dodge Charger has a standard 7-inch touchscreen and an available 8.4-inch screen.
